Output 51f8162742bbe366268f15856211e17832ceb658a8e584bd1b4eca383ebfdb37:1

value
21229328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d54c9f317673c8f76c86a34283bf63c67dc9c94c OP_EQUAL
address
3M8qeBZrrWCxenPcaF9kXD83FgVoUvp3VH
transaction
51f8162742bbe366268f15856211e17832ceb658a8e584bd1b4eca383ebfdb37
spent
true